Everyone strives to be the best version of themselves, but it can be difficult to know where to start. Daily habits that focus on self-improvement and personal growth can make a substantial difference in your life. By implementing these habits, you will gradually experience positive changes in your mental and physical well-being, leading to a much happier and fulfilled you.

Here are some habits you can start adding to your daily routine for self-improvement:

1. Start your day with exercise
Getting in just a few minutes of exercise in the morning can set the tone for your entire day. Exercise releases endorphins that will leave you feeling energized, focused, and ready to take on anything that comes your way. No need for anything extreme – just a few stretches or a quick walk around the block can work wonders.

2. Practice Gratitude
Starting each day with a list of things you’re thankful for can have a profound impact on your happiness and overall well-being. Expressing gratitude on a regular basis has the power to shift perspective and help you see the world through a more positive lens.

3. Read or Listen to Educational Content
Learning something new every day is a simple yet powerful way to work on yourself. Committing to a daily dose of educational content, whether it’s listening to a podcast, reading an article, or watching a video, can broaden your perspective and enhance your knowledge.

4. Take breaks from technology
We live in a digital world where technology is an integral part of our everyday lives. However, taking breaks from technology can do wonders for your mental health. Disconnecting from your devices for a short period every day can help you recharge, promote mindfulness and reduce stress.

5. Practice Self-care
Whether it’s taking a relaxing bubble bath, meditating, or indulging in a delicious snack, practicing self-care is essential for personal growth. Self-care habits not only benefit your mental health but can also boost your overall well-being.

In conclusion, self-improvement is a journey, not a destination. Focusing on daily habits that promote self-improvement can help create a happier and healthier version of yourself. By incorporating these daily habits into your life, you’ll notice a significant change in your mental and physical well-being, making each day a little brighter.
